Episode Date: March 15, 2026Bridesmaids cast reunites at the 2026 Oscars, with Kristen Wiig, Maya Rudolph, Rose Byrne, Melissa McCarthy, and Ellie Kemper taking the stage. Wendi McLendon-Covey misses out due to scheduling c...onflict. Director Paul Feig expresses excitement and love for the film, while fans and stars buzz about the reunion. Rose Byrne, nominated for Best Actress, and Maya Rudolphs partner, Paul Thomas Anderson, with multiple nominations, add to the excitement.
